如何使用c#在数据库中插入'ü','ä'等特殊字符

时间:2015-07-29 07:50:29

标签: c# json postgresql

我正在导入JSON文件并在postgreSql中插入数据。 JSON文件包含一些字符,如'ü','ä',它们在db中显示框图标。因此,在API响应中返回问号图标代替特殊字符。

1 个答案:

答案 0 :(得分:2)

我只传递了流对象。需要将encoding参数传递给StreamReader。

using (var streamReader = new StreamReader(jsonStream, Encoding.GetEncoding("iso-8859-1")))